A sea surrounded by mountains, big enough to offer the complexity of an ocean,


yet small enough to be studied with a reasonable affordable effort.

The exchange of water between the Mediterranean and the neighbor ocean is related
to the balance o mass (which means de balance of water and salt...)
In a positive estuarine circulation, the input of river runoff and precipitation exceeds
evaporation (p-e- the case of the Baltic sea) so that the ocean receives more water
from the marginal sea than it gives to it.

The exchange of water between the Mediterranean and the neighbor ocean is related to the
balance o mass (which means de balance of water and salt...)
In a negative estuarine circulation, the excess of evaporation within the marginal sea, makes
the ocean to give more water to the marginal sea than it receives from it.

The Mediterranean has two main basins united by the strait of Sicily. The Black Sea is a
Mediterranean’s marginal sea (positive estuary). We will not talk about it here.
We will see that the Eastern Basin is a negative estuary for the western basin, as the
Mediterranean as a whole, is a negative estuary for the Atlantic Ocean. In the next slide we will
